- Resident47| 1 replyCharity calls are commonly placed by a commercial fundraiser, such as Associated Community Services, Dial America, Donor Care Center, Donor Services Group, Harris Direct, Horizon Marketing, InfoCision, Insight Teleservices, MDS, and TeleFund. Like all non-sales calls, these are exempt from federal and state no-call registries, even though the call centers executing the recurring campaigns are very much for-profit and pocket most of what is collected. At times the ''charity'' client is itself a closet profit enterprise, compounding the deception.
As commercial entities, these hired call centers are expected to honor an internal no-call list and add any number upon request. Break that order, the FTC declares, and ''the telemarketer may be subject to a fine of up to $16,000.'' They are also covered to a point by other regulations for telepests, so you can complain about abandoned calls, bot calls to mobile phones, and so on.
Because the amounts collected are rather small, these call centers are quite motivated to repeatedly hassle you. The worst of the industry will "reload" a donor multiple times a year, preferring forgetful and easily confused victims. Most if not all such phone farms assume that your no-call order, when given verbally or by keypress, conveniently expires when a client's campaign ends.
